Output 59d53a40a05e8c22066219df7901143e870947fd399b5e574e349cd21d58a868:0

value
10143
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 890fb112bfc535c4b961841abfe5b945f8d6fe9e9ed40333f50c1464ac343263
address
ltc1p3y8mzy4lc56ufwtpssdtledeghuddl57nm2qxvl4ps2xftp5xf3swaskwj
transaction
59d53a40a05e8c22066219df7901143e870947fd399b5e574e349cd21d58a868
spent
true